Flow sensor with energy measurement
  • Measures compressed air and non-corrosive gases such as argon, helium, carbon dioxide and nitrogen
  • Visualization of compressed air consumption via the FTMg monitoring app from SICK
  • Measurement of gas flow and temperature as well as process pressure and energy consumption with only one sensor
  • Low pressure loss
  • High measurement dynamics for cylinder and leakage monitoring

Clever dry-run protection in pumps
  • Flow monitoring and temperature measurement in one sensor
  • Optimized for water and oil; teach-in option of other liquids
  • IP 67/IP 69 enclosure rating and IO-Link 1.1
  • Industrial design in VISTAL® housing with 180°-rotatable OLED display
  • Stainless steel hygienic variant, completely CIP-/SIP-capable, process temperatures up to 150 °C

Non-contact flow measurement
  • Flow sensor for conductive and non-conductive liquids
  • Compact design with no moving parts
  • Process temperature up to 80 °C, process pressure up to 16 bar
  • High chemical resistance due to seal-free sensor design
  • Large display with membrane keyboard
  • Integrated empty tube detection

The compact stainless-steel sensor for flexible flow measurement
  • Flow measurement for water and oil-based liquids
  • Seal-free stainless-steel 316L sensor with Ra ≤ 0.8 µm
  • Straight, self-draining measuring tube
  • Compact design with short installation lengths
  • Configurable digital outputs
  • Temperature measurement
  • IP 67/69 enclosure rating, CIP/SIP-compatible, IO-Link version 1.1
